What goes into the score

  • Frequency over the last 10, 30 and 100 draws, counted as text so a leading zero is never lost.
  • Frequency by position, following the number of digits in the prize.
  • A recency weight: exponential decay that gives a recent draw more weight than an old one.
  • Pattern components: pairs inside the number, the sum of the digits and the odd-even and high-low shape.

How Nikkei VIP Afternoon is analysed

Past results are split by the real prize categories of Nikkei VIP Afternoon, then counted per digit position, per pair, by sum, by gap and by digit pattern. Every number is kept as text, so a leading zero is never lost.

What the score cannot tell you

The 0-100 score is rescaled to rank candidates inside the selected set of draws. It is not a percentage chance of winning. Each draw is an independent event and past results do not carry over to the next one.
